Comprehensive Income
The total change in equity for a reporting period other than transactions from owners, encompassing all realized and unrealized gains and losses.
Cost Method
An accounting method used for investments, where the investment is recorded at cost and adjustments are made only for dividends received and permanent declines in value.
Retained Earnings
The portion of a company's profits that is kept or retained and not paid out as dividends to shareholders, often used for reinvestment in the business or to pay down debt.
Equity Method
An accounting approach for recording investments in other entities, where the investment's value is adjusted based on the investor's share of the investee's profits or losses.
